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
2725 16942 275694 70575 4139
30 648629 9491462
30 648629 9491462
68713967864 89643 03 4078 75505919246
All about undefined
Interested in learning more?
30 648629 9491462
68713967864 89643 03 4078 75505919246
See more
129 89 165522546
1513975 366 290
See more
226 0389
5713 97058167172 683199 58
See more